OVER 130 COUNTRIES have received shoe box gifts since 1993
Great Job For "Operation Christmas Child" on November 15th was a nice turnout and successful project. We wrapped 36 boxes this year to be delivered
to kids around the world who might not otherwise get a Christmas gift. The Oasis Eatery
donated pizza to feed the crew (Thanks John!!) The event was supported by The Mentoring
Collaborative, Peer Networking Association, Student National Pharmaceutical Association,
Association for the Advancement of African-American Women, UT College of Pharmacy
and Pharmaceutical Science, and Student African American Brotherhood - You should
be so proud of your efforts.

Join Peer Networking Association, Student National Pharmaceutical Association, The Mentoring Collaborative and the UT College of Pharmacy and Pharmaceutical Sciences in collecting shoe box gifts to contribute to Operation Christmas Child 2012. Wrap and fill a shoe box with toys and sundry items and Samaritan’s Purse will ship these gifts all over the world to share Christmas with less fortunate children.
Churches, clubs, organizations, schools, departments or student organizations; students, faculty, staff and friends are invited to join us in blessing children around the world. See Flier!
Operation Christmas Child is a part of Samaritan’s Purse, run by Franklin Graham, the son of legendary evangelist Billy Graham. Anywhere there is a catastrophe or critical need, you will find Franklin – on the ground, serving people in need.
